Lesley offensive effecive from the floor in triumph over Becker

CAMBRIDGE, Mass. - The Lynx shot over 53% from the floor and 46% from three-point land as they breezed by Becker College 92-65.

Sam Mead (Worthing, ENGLAND) and Anthony Drayton (Roxbury, Mass.) led Lesley with 14 points each.  Stanley Chamblain (Everett, MA) went for 12 points, and Joe Chatman (Boston, MA) chipped in with 10 points and a game high 8 assists.

Becker was led by the duo of Shawn Fuller (New Haven, CT) who had 19 points and Emmanuel Masumbuko (Burlington, VT) who had 18 points.  Masumbuko also added a game-high 9 rebounds.

The Lynx jumped out to an early lead and lead by 14, 45-31 at half time.  In the second half they did not slow down and cruised to the 27 point victory.

Lesley forced 31 Becker turnovers, 16 of them steals.  Malcolm Andrews (Medford, MA) led the team with 4 steals.

With the win the Lynx improve to 7-8 overall and 4-4 in the NAC.  The Lynx are off until Tuesday, January 23rd when they travel to Newton, MA to face Lasell College.  For more information on the Lesley men's basketball team please go to their website.
